Course Content

• Introduction to Assistive Technologies for the Elderly
• Smart Home Technology and its Applications for Seniors (Smart Home, IoT, Accessibility)
• Elderly Care Management using Technology (Telehealth, Remote Monitoring, Caregiver Support)
• Digital Literacy and Inclusion for Older Adults (Computer Skills, Internet Safety, Digital Divide)
• Ethical Considerations in Elderly Technology (Data Privacy, Security, Informed Consent)
• Cognitive Support Technologies for Dementia and Alzheimer's (Cognitive Training, Memory Aids, Assistive Robotics)
• Health and Wellness Applications for Seniors (Wearable Tech, Fitness Trackers, Medication Management)
• Universal Design Principles in Technology for Aging Populations (Accessibility, Usability, Inclusive Design)

Why this course?

An Advanced Certificate in Elderly Technology is increasingly significant in the UK's rapidly aging population. With over 12 million people aged 65 and over in the UK (ONS, 2023), and this number projected to rise significantly, the demand for professionals skilled in assistive technologies and digital inclusion for older adults is booming. This certificate equips individuals with the knowledge and skills to address this burgeoning need, encompassing areas like telehealth, remote monitoring, and accessible digital design. The UK government's focus on digital inclusion further highlights the importance of this specialized training. Professionals possessing this elderly technology expertise are highly sought after by healthcare providers, social care organisations, and technology companies developing age-friendly solutions.
